Hi all,

Quick update on the Meridale support plan. After reviewing three vendors, we're leaning toward Clarewood Services for tier-1 coverage, keeping tier-2 in-house with Jonas's team. Cost savings land around 22% annually, and their trial scores beat our current response benchmarks. Staffing impact is smaller than feared — mostly handled through attrition and redeployment. We'd start transition in Q2 with a three-month overlap. Department heads, please sanity-check your teams' dependencies. Full context is in the note directly below.

board note of yagug-taweg: Only 34 of the 546 pilot accounts renewed Norael, so a churn review is set for April 24. Zorvanox Freight is in early talks to buy Oliwynox Works for about $200.7 million.

/* Heads up for the eng sync: these constants drive the Puzzlewick grid filler, and yes, they're touchy. The retry ceiling keeps the backtracker from spinning forever on cursed 15x15 themeless grids, and the score floor filters out junk fill like obscure abbreviations. We bumped the beam width last sprint and generation time doubled, so don't touch that one without profiling first. If you change anything, note it in the sync doc. Current values we're running in prod are listed here. */

limits module of kawig-yahap:
QUOTAS = {
    "ulaox": 452,
    "fravan": 56,
    "sorwyn": 261,
    "gormir": 724,
    "jorael": 382,
    "eliius": 779,
    "fenok": 963,
}

**Alert: MigrationDriftDetected (Shufflegate schema pipeline)**

Fires when a zero-downtime migration's expand phase has been live for over 48 hours without the contract phase running. Usually means someone merged step one and forgot step two — old and new columns are drifting. Check the dual-write metrics before doing anything drastic. Remediation steps and the rollback checklist are documented on this page:

dashboard of hadug-bahif = https://grafana.paliqworks.corp/view/display/job/41c137a73b0b